My understanding is that dealers have already been told there will be less overall allocation of GTS models in 2022 due to the chip issues etc. They are due to get more info this month on precise Q1 and 2 allocations. Really then down to the Dealer Principal how they allocate their slots and that will vary from one dealer to the next ! So by end of 2021 you will have a clearer idea.

The OPCs should get their allocations for at least Q1 and Q2 by Christmas. They assign those slots, for each variant they have been given, to those on the waiting from the top down. Depending on demand there will still be a waiting list. Some higher up will drop out meaning others can move up. Keep in touch with your SE who should be open with you about where you are on the list and what that means for expected delivery.

Porsche seem to meeting estimated delivery dates better than some, although there are extended delivery times for some models and/or options.
